Title :
A research on construction of 30 bus large-scale smart grid model

Abstract :
This study aims at constructing a large-scale smart grid model on the MATLAB/Simulink. Smart grid is the next-generation power network which introduced information and communication technology into a power system. In our laboratory, a power system simulation model based on the IEEE 30 Bus Test System was constructed on the MATLAB/Simulink in past. In this study, we concentrate on modeling a suitable communication system model combined with the IEEE 30 Bus power system model on the MATLAB/Simulink. This communication model can reproduce influence which usually occurs in communication, such as noise, delay, fluctuation of arrival time of packets, and packet loss. In model construction, effective design is given to prevent a drop of simulation speed. Finally, it is tried to incorporate the communication blocks into the 30 bus power system model.
